Customer Care Coordinator Exeter Salary: Up to £30,000 Permanent
As a Customer Care Coordinator, you will act as the first point of contact for customers who have recently purchased a new build home from the developer. You will support the department in delivering a high-quality, professional service focused on achieving exceptional customer satisfaction.
Responsibilities
* Work collaboratively within the Customer Care team.
* Chase subcontractors regarding outstanding defects on a weekly basis.
* Respond to all customer queries in a timely and professional manner.
* Ensure that property defects are logged promptly and accurately.
* Maintain up-to-date records of calls to all new homeowners, reporting any issues immediately to the Sales, Construction, Customer Care teams.
* Provide additional ad hoc administrative and departmental support as required.
Requirements
* Previous experience within the house-building sector in a similar role.
*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
* An approachable, calm, and professional demeanour.
* Competent user of Microsoft Outlook.
Benefits
* Hybrid working arrangements upon completion of the probationary period.
* Competitive salary of up to £30,000 depending on experience.
* 26 days annual leave, with the option to purchase additional holiday.
* Private medical insurance.
* Life Assurance and Sharesave scheme.
* Pension scheme, digital GP service, and Employee Assistance Programme (EAP).
